    computer wont turn on, no beeps, no picture
    « on: July 25, 2011, 07:12:45 AM »
    I decided to rebuild my computer, its  an asus with a nvidia graphics card thing in and 512mb of ram, ive tried clearing CMOS and nothing :S everything is wired correctly so i think it is something to do with the graphics card

    Re: computer wont turn on, no beeps, no picture
    « Reply #1 on: July 25, 2011, 07:18:43 AM »
    Graphics cards will generate a beep.

    Look into the processor, power supply, or possibly the memory.

      Hard drives wouldn't cause this issue anyway. They would generate an error at POST or boot. Try with just one stick of memory (if you've got more than one in). Possible the motherboard or processor still, or as Transfusion mentioned, underpowered power supplies.

        Check your Video card and RAM module for any oxidation buildup on contacts. If necessary, reseat them properly or remove all RAM to check on no post/beep. The other probable way of checking this is to use another RAM and Video card to test. Unless there is something wrong with the mobo, since you mentioned having to rebuild this without knowing how it was working previously and how it was kept properly overtime.
